Product Description

Simpson #8 x 1-1/4" Flat Head Marine Screw in Type 316 Stainless Steel is engineered by Simpson Strong-Tie for boat building and marine trade applications where reliable fastening and maximum corrosion resistance are non-negotiable. Designed to fasten securely in fiberglass, plywood, and wood-substitute materials, this screw delivers long-lasting holding power in saltwater environments, chemically caustic conditions, and other demanding outdoor exposures. With a #2 Phillips flat head profile and high/low serrated threads, it is a go-to fastener for marine trim, rub rail, and molding installation on fiberglass boat hulls.

Key Features

  • Type 316 Stainless Steel material and finish - provides the ultimate in corrosion protection, withstanding saltwater, harsh marine environments, and many chemically caustic conditions that would degrade standard fasteners
  • High/Low Serrated Thread form with indentations ("teeth") - cuts easily and quickly through high-density materials like fiberglass and wood-substitute panels, reducing driving effort and cam-out risk during assembly
  • Extra-sharp point type - speeds up screw starts during assembly, improving installation efficiency and reducing the chance of slipping on smooth surfaces like fiberglass
  • #2 Phillips flat head drive - countersinks flush with the work surface for a clean, finished appearance on trim, rub rail, and molding applications
  • 0.312 in. head diameter with 0.164 in. shank diameter - sized to provide strong clamping force without splitting or cracking the substrate material
  • Screws over 1" long are threaded 2/3 of the shank length - the unthreaded shank section near the head pulls mating materials tightly together, creating a stronger mechanical joint
  • Made for fiberglass, plywood, and wood-substitute materials - purpose-built thread geometry ensures reliable engagement across the material types most common in boat building and marine finishing work

Frequently Asked Questions

What makes Type 316 stainless steel different from standard stainless for marine use?
Type 316 stainless steel contains added molybdenum, which gives it superior resistance to saltwater, chlorides, and many chemically caustic substances compared to standard stainless grades. This makes it the preferred material for boat building, marine trim, and any fastening application exposed to ongoing moisture and corrosive conditions.
What materials can this screw fasten into?
This marine screw is designed to fasten securely in fiberglass, plywood, and wood-substitute materials. Its high/low serrated thread form - featuring indentations that act as teeth - cuts easily through high-density substrates, making it well suited for the types of composite and synthetic materials commonly used in marine construction.
How much of the shank is threaded on this 1-1/4" screw?
Screws more than 1" in length, including this 1-1/4" size, are threaded approximately 2/3 of the shank length. The unthreaded portion near the head allows the screw to draw mating materials tightly together for a stronger mechanical connection, which is important when securing trim, rub rail, or molding to a fiberglass hull.
Is this screw available in a different head style?
Yes. In addition to this flat head version, Simpson Strong-Tie's stainless steel marine screws are also available in a pan head style. The flat head is ideal when a flush, countersunk finish is needed on visible trim surfaces, while the pan head suits applications where a raised head profile is preferred.
